8. Right Back - Joshua Kimmich (Germany)
Replacing Phillip Lahm at Bayern Munich and for Germany is no mean feat, but this 23-year-old has shown himself to be talented, versatile and one to watch at this summer's tournament. He's also a genuine goal threat going forward as evidenced by Munich's semi-final with Madrid in the Champions League.
A fixture in the German side ever since playing in the third group game for them at Euro 2016, Kimmich provided nine assists in a flawless qualifying campaign. He was included in the UEFA squad of the season and was voted the right-back of the season in the Bundesliga with an incredible 82% of the vote.
